Output 5d590c5dec502339694425a234cab53248bfd3684a9194ab11be67a9a1512999:0

value
198576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c75353fbe9eec76c0c18ebfcf3c2b18f806cb2d6 OP_EQUAL
address
3KrxDTFA911atnbFcyyGUmpBhjUQ6q4pQF
transaction
5d590c5dec502339694425a234cab53248bfd3684a9194ab11be67a9a1512999
spent
true